IAR + ISA 2024-25 . % Proficient (Levels 4-5)What this means: On the IAR + ISA, Illinois's statewide test, about 55 of every 100 students at this school read and write at grade level and about 48 of 100 do math at grade level. Across all Illinois schools, those numbers are about 51 and 38. Reading and writing scores are up about 16 points since 2023, while math scores are up about 18 points.

As an intimate K-5 school in Leland, Illinois, Leland Elem School caters to 175 students from grades pre-K through 8, run under Leland CUSD 1. Enrollment runs roughly 54% smaller than the state mean of about 381.
Leland CUSD 1 runs 2 schools in total, collectively educating 263 students. Leland Elem School is one of those campuses.
In terms of who attends, Leland Elem School logs that 74% of the student body identifies as White. Other groups include 23% Hispanic. The wider county runs roughly 86% White, putting the school's mix meaningfully less White than the area baseline.
On the income-and-resources front, The school lists 18 full-time-equivalent teachers, for a student-teacher ratio near 9.9:1. That figure is tighter than the state norm's 13.9:1 average. Around 38% of the student body qualifies for free or reduced-price meals, a commonly cited indicator of low-income enrollment. That share is south of LaSalle County's rate of about 53%.
After controlling for student poverty, Leland Elem School tracks the demographic baseline. The model predicts 49.7% given the school's FRL share; actual proficiency is 49.5%.
In the area at large, ACS estimates for LaSalle County put median household earnings sit near $73,045, roughly 21% of adults have completed at least a four-year degree, and roughly 11% of residents live below the federal poverty line. In all, LaSalle County runs 54 public schools (combined enrollment of about 14,523 students), of which Leland Elem School is one.
Leland High School is the nearest neighboring public school, about 0.0 miles from this campus. 8 of the 8 nearest public schools sit inside a ten-mile radius, suggesting a relatively low-density school footprint. On composite proficiency, Leland Elem School comes 4th of 8 in the immediate cluster, higher than the nearby-schools average of 47.1%.

Trend over the last 7 years. Looking back 7 years, enrollment at Leland Elem School has held roughly steady, going from 174 students in 2018 to 175 in 2025. The White share of enrollment contracted from 89% to 74% over that span. Class-load math has fell: from 13.7:1 in 2018 to 9.9:1 in 2025.
